via “book library curation and indexing at scale”
Unique: Curated library of 2,000+ books with pre-computed summaries and embeddings, rather than on-demand indexing. This requires upfront investment in content acquisition and processing but enables fast, consistent queries without per-user indexing overhead.
vs others: Faster and cheaper than on-demand indexing (e.g., uploading a PDF to ChatGPT) because summaries and embeddings are pre-computed; more curated than generic search engines because the library is hand-selected and quality-controlled.
via “curated-book-discovery-by-ai-ml-domain”
Unique: Uses GitHub's native collaboration model (pull requests, issues, stars) as the curation mechanism rather than a proprietary platform, enabling transparent community voting and contributor attribution while maintaining zero infrastructure costs. The curation is entirely human-driven with no algorithmic filtering, relying on contributor expertise and community consensus to surface high-impact books.
vs others: Provides free, community-vetted book recommendations without paywalls or commercial bias, unlike Goodreads recommendation algorithms or paid book subscription services, though it lacks the scale, personalization, and reader review depth of commercial platforms.
